    Jesus was not actually born on December 25th. The bible says the shepherds were in the fields (Luke 2:8-12). Shepherds were not actually in the fields in the winter time. They are in the fields early in March until early October. This would place Jesus' birth in the spring or early fall.

    The early Christian church did not even celebrate Jesus' birth. It wasn't until A.D. 440 that the church officially proclaimed December 25 as the birth of Christ. This was not based on any religious evidence but on a pagan feast. Saturnalia was a tradition inherited by the Roman pagans from an earlier Babylonian priesthood. December 25 was used as a celebration of the birthday of the sun god. It was observed near the winter solstice.
